VSCode的代码折叠与展开技巧
代码编辑器是开发者日常工作中必不可少的工具之一,而VSCode作为一款轻量级且强大的代码编辑器,受到了广大开发者的喜爱。在编写代码的过程中,代码的折叠与展开对于提高代码的可读性和编写效率起着至关重要的作用。在本文中,将介绍一些VSCode中的代码折叠与展开技巧,以帮助开发者更好地利用这些功能。
一、折叠和展开整个代码块
在VSCode中,可以通过点击代码行号旁边的折叠图标来折叠或展开整个代码块。具体操作步骤如下:
1. 折叠代码块:单击代码行号旁边的折叠图标,即可将该代码块折叠起来,隐藏其中的代码内容。
2. 展开代码块:单击已折叠起来的代码行号旁边的展开图标,即可展开代码块,显示其中的代码内容。
这种方式适用于折叠和展开任意大小的代码块,可以帮助开发者在查看大量代码时更加清晰地了解代码结构。
二、折叠和展开指定区域
除了折叠和展开整个代码块,VSCode还提供了折叠和展开指定区域的功能,可以对任意选定的文本进行折叠和展开。具体操作步骤如下:
1. 选定文本:在编辑器中按住鼠标左键,拖动选择要折叠的文本区域。
2. 折叠选定区域:在菜单栏中选择“编辑”->“折叠”->“折叠选区”,或使用快捷键Ctrl+Shift+[,即可将选定的文本区域折叠起来。
3. 展开选定区域:在菜单栏中选择“编辑”->“折叠”->“展开选区”,或使用快捷键Ctrl+Shift+],即可展开折叠的选定区域。
通过折叠和展开指定区域的操作,可以快速隐藏或显示感兴趣的代码片段,提高代码阅读和编辑的效率。
三、折叠和展开所有代码块
如果代码文件较大,包含了多个代码块,可以使用快捷键Ctrl+K Ctrl+0(数字零)来折叠所有代码块。同样地,使用快捷键Ctrl+K Ctrl+J可以展开所有已折叠的代码块。这种方式可以一次性地折叠或展开所有的代码块,对于大型项目的代码浏览十分有用。
四、折叠和展开特定层级的代码块
在VSCode中,还可以通过按住Alt键并依次点击代码块来折叠和展开特定层级的代码块。具体步骤如下:
1. 折叠代码块:按住Alt键并点击代码块上的-号,即可折叠该层级的代码块。
2. 展开代码块:按住Alt键并点击代码块上的+号,即可展开该层级的代码块。
这种方式可以根据需要折叠或展开代码的层级,灵活控制代码块的显示与隐藏。
vscode代码规范
五、折叠和展开特定语言的代码块
在VSCode中,针对不同类型的代码文件,也可以使用一些特定的技巧进行代码的折叠与展开。比如,在HTML文件中,可以将<style>、<script>和注释等内容折叠起来;在JavaScript文件中,可以将函数体以及条件语句等折叠起来。这样做可以更好地组织和管理代码,提高开发效率。
六、自定义代码折叠区域
除了以上介绍的方法,VSCode还支持自定义代码折叠区域。在代码中可以通过使用特定的注释标记来定义折叠区域。例如,使用// region和// endregion可以定义一个折叠区域,具体操作如下:
1. 定义折叠区域:在代码中使用// region [折叠名称]来定义一个折叠区域。
2. 结束折叠区域:在代码中使用// endregion来结束一个折叠区域。
通过自定义代码折叠区域,可以根据需求更加灵活地控制代码的折叠和展开。
总结:
本文介绍了VSCode中的代码折叠与展开技巧,包括折叠和展开整个代码块、折叠和展开指定区域、折叠和展开所有代码块、折叠和展开特定层级的代码块、折叠和展开特定语言的代码块,以及自定义代码折叠区域等。通过合理地使用这些技巧,开发者可以提高对代码的可读性和编辑效率,更好地完成编码工作。
以上就是关于VSCode的代码折叠与展开技巧的介绍,希望对大家有所帮助!

版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。